Understanding Options Trading
What is Options Trading?
Options trading involves buying and selling options contracts, which give the holder the right, but not the obligation, to buy or sell an underlying asset at a specified price before a certain date.
Importance of Options Trading
Options trading allows investors to hedge against market risks, speculate on price movements, and generate income through premiums.
Key Concepts from The Option Trader’s Handbook
Time Decay
Time decay, or theta, is the reduction in the value of an options contract as it approaches expiration. Understanding time decay is crucial for successful options trading.
Volatility
Volatility measures the price fluctuations of an underlying asset. High volatility increases options premiums, providing opportunities for traders to profit.
Greeks
The Greeks are metrics that measure various factors affecting options pricing. Key Greeks include delta, gamma, theta, vega, and rho.
Strategies from The Option Trader’s Handbook
The Importance of Strategy
Having a well-defined strategy is essential for successful options trading. Jeff Augen emphasizes the need for discipline and precision.
1. Covered Call Strategy
The covered call strategy involves holding a long position in a stock while selling call options on the same stock. This generates income through premiums while providing some downside protection.
2. Protective Put Strategy
The protective put strategy involves buying put options on a stock that you already own. This acts as an insurance policy against a decline in the stock’s price.
3. Iron Condor Strategy
The iron condor strategy involves selling a lower-strike put and a higher-strike call while buying further out-of-the-money put and call options. This strategy profits from low volatility within a specific price range.
4. Straddle and Strangle Strategies
- Straddle: Buying both a call and a put option at the same strike price and expiration date to profit from significant price movements in either direction.
- Strangle: Similar to a straddle but with different strike prices for the call and put options.
